About the Book
Listening to people over the years, author A Word to Encourage has heard a lot of emotions that were nonproductive—comments that are based on high stress levels. In her book, Stress’in, she offers healthier suggestions for the anxious, the worried, and the “stressed out” to minimize their stress and grow their faith in God.
The period 2008-2011 will be the most challenging time for most people in their lifetime. With this editorial workbook that walks through God’s word, the author hopes to encourage Christians to recommit themselves to God, who will always be faithful to them. Just having hope in Jesus Christ is already one way of decreasing stress. Jesus can bring you out of these hard times and make them stronger and healthier persons.
Whether one is a Christian or not, the suggestions that the author makes are applicable to all since they are healthier ways of living and thinking that anyone can follow, to minimize stress while increasing faith in Christ. Stress’in will equip those who are experiencing stressful challenges with recommendations on how they can decrease their stress, worry, and anxiety.
